10:12Mr. Nanami's shop, Niizawa Jozo Ten,
10:17produces Japanese sake called Atago no Matsuya and Hakurakusei, which everyone knows if they like Japanese sake.
10:26It is a famous sake shop that won the first place in the world for three consecutive years.
10:34At that time, it was often entrusted to veterans because it was the highest responsibility for making sake.
10:41Mr. Nanami became a Toji at the age of 22, the youngest in the country at that time.
10:47That's amazing.
10:49As Mr. Yoshizumi said, lactobacillus and lactobacillus interfere with the reproduction of bacteria that are necessary for the fermentation of Japanese sake.
10:59Fermented food is prohibited.

16:34This is the Takahashi farm in Kazo City, Saitama Prefecture.
16:39In recent years, the original strawberry called Amarin and Kaorin has been produced in Saitama Prefecture.
16:46In 2023, it will be certified as a premium strawberry in Saitama Prefecture.
16:54This is a strawberry that has been sold in full from this season after nine years of development in Saitama Prefecture.
17:10This is Benitama.
17:12This looks expensive.
17:16This is a beautiful strawberry that looks like a ruby.
17:22But what is inside?
17:26This is pure white.
17:28This whiteness is a sign of deliciousness.
17:37Benitama is characterized by a rich sweetness and a rich aroma.
17:43The average sugar content of a regular strawberry is about 10 degrees.
17:48The sugar content of this Benitama is about 19 degrees.
17:54Benitama, which has a high sugar content and an attractive contrast between red and white, is characterized by white flesh.
18:03This is a strawberry with a strong sweetness and a rich aroma.
18:12There is a secret to making this strawberry even more delicious.
18:16It takes longer to mature than usual.
18:21According to Mr. Takahashi, if the growth is too fast, the sugar content will drop.
18:26It is important to take a long time to mature.
18:33In order to promote growth in normal strawberry cultivation,
18:37the temperature should not be too low.
18:39It should be kept at least 8 degrees at night.
18:44Benitama takes a long time to mature by lowering the temperature to 4 degrees.
18:53Benitama is made with a lot of effort.

24:18It is located in the east of Tochigi Prefecture.
24:21It's called Mooka City.
24:23Actually, this is the most strawberry-produced city in Japan.
24:28This is the most strawberry-produced city in Japan.
24:30This is Tochigi, isn't it?
24:32It's closer to Saitama.
24:34This is a rare strawberry that can only be found in Mooka City.
24:44This is a white strawberry that was developed 7 years ago.
24:48It's called Milky Berry.
24:50It looks expensive.
24:54It's a pure white fruit with white seeds.
24:59Of course, the inside is also pure white.
25:09It's not sour, so it's sweet and smooth.
25:14People who eat it for the first time often say that it feels like a pear.
25:23This strawberry is called Milky Berry because it is white like milk.
25:31However, it is difficult to keep this whiteness.
25:36If you don't hit the light, the strawberry won't grow.
25:40If you hit it too much, the color will turn pink without keeping it pure white.
25:47It's hard to make it white.
25:52Therefore, when the sun is strong,
26:01workers put a high-rise curtain all over the house.
26:06They adjust the sunlight to a state where there is no damage to the growth.
26:14If you leave it on, it will be dark and the strawberry will not grow.
26:20So you have to keep an eye on it.
26:25In addition, by adjusting the amount of water to the minimum,
26:30the sugar content is reduced.
26:33Among the Milky Berries that have been raised with great effort,
26:38only 50g or more in size, pure white, and particularly good shape are selected as Super Deluxe.
26:47Compared to normal-sized Milky Berries,
